Both sides played intensely the first half. Barça started to dominate MU after Neymar's goal. And it continued that way the second half. De Gea made some miracle saves. Neymar played more aggressively than usual for some reason. Luis Henrique used to play Neymar at the far left. Valverde's approach makes both Neymar and Messi play more centrally.
